smartcontractkit/chainlink-solana

Upstream Updates - Wed Jul 10 22:04:57 UTC 2024

github-actions opened this issue · 0 comments

SIMD

Opened

Closed

Agave Wiki

diff\ --git\ a/Agave-Transition.md\ b/Agave-Transition.mdnindex\ 408d134..94c4443\ 100644n---\ a/Agave-Transition.mdn+++\ b/Agave-Transition.mdn@@\ -1\,5\ +1\,5\ @@n\ ##\ Overviewn-Core\ development\ of\ the\ \[solana-labs/solana\ monorepo\]\(https://github.com/solana-labs/solana\)\ has\ transitioned\ to\ the\ \[anza-xyz/agave\ fork\]\(https://github.com/anza-xyz/agave\).\ For\ the\ next\ few\ months\ new\ commits\ to\ the\ `v1.17`\ and\ `v1.18`\ branches\ will\ be\ synced\ from\ `anza-xyz/agave`\ to\ `solana-labs/solana`\ and\ all\ releases\ will\ be\ duplicated\ between\ the\ two\ repos.\ The\ release\ commit\ hashes\ don\'t\ match\ between\ the\ repos\ because\ of\ crate\ renames\ and\ CI\ changes\,\ but\ binaries\ with\ matching\ version\ numbers\ are\ functionally\ equivalent.n+Core\ development\ of\ the\ \[solana-labs/solana\ monorepo\]\(https://github.com/solana-labs/solana\)\ has\ transitioned\ to\ the\ \[anza-xyz/agave\ fork\]\(https://github.com/anza-xyz/agave\).\ New\ commits\ to\ the\ `v1.18`\ branch\ will\ be\ synced\ from\ `anza-xyz/agave`\ to\ `solana-labs/solana`\ and\ all\ `v1.18.x`\ releases\ will\ be\ duplicated\ between\ the\ two\ repos.\ The\ release\ commit\ hashes\ don\'t\ match\ between\ the\ repos\ because\ of\ crate\ renames\ and\ CI\ changes\,\ but\ binaries\ with\ matching\ version\ numbers\ are\ functionally\ equivalent.n\ n\ ##\ Crates\ Renamedn\ Six\ of\ the\ crates\ have\ been\ renamed:n@@\ -18\,9\ +18\,9\ @@\ Releases\ will\ continue\ in\ parallel\ until\ the\ end\ of\ v1.18\ at\ which\ point\ the\ `son\ \|Approximate\ mainnet-beta\ rollout\ date\|Labs\ Client\|Agave\|n\ \|----------\|-----\|-----\|n\ \|2024-01-15\|v1.17\|v1.17\|n-\|2024-04-15\|v1.18\|v1.18\|n-\|2024-07-01\|-\|v2.0\|n-\|2024-10-01\|-\|v2.1\|n+\|2024-06-15\|v1.18\|v1.18\|n+\|2024-10-01\|-\|v2.0\|n+\|2025-01-01\|-\|v2.1\|n\ n\ ##\ Migration\ Stepsn\ Operators\ can\ switch\ to\ Agave\ any\ time\ between\ now\ and\ upgrading\ to\ v2.0\ \(when\ `solana-validator`\ will\ be\ discontinued\).\ The\ exact\ steps\ will\ vary\ depending\ on\ the\ configuration\,\ but\ most\ operators\ will\ need\ these\ changes:ndiff\ --git\ a/Feature-Gate-Activation-Schedule.md\ b/Feature-Gate-Activation-Schedule.mdnindex\ 8bc3add..333f3f8\ 100644n---\ a/Feature-Gate-Activation-Schedule.mdn+++\ b/Feature-Gate-Activation-Schedule.mdn@@\ -52\,17\ +52\,16\ @@\ The\ version\ floor\ is\ the\ current\ minimum\ supported\ software\ version\ for\ a\ clusten\ ###\ Pending\ Mainnet\ Beta\ activationn\ \|\ Key\ \|\ Version\ \|\ Testnet\ \|\ Devnet\ \|\ Description\ \|\ Owner\ \|\ Comms\ Required\ \|n\ \|-----\|---------\|---------\|--------\|-------------\|-------\|\ --------------\ \|n-\|\ A16q37opZdQMCbe5qJ6xpBB9usykfv8jZaMkxvZQi4GJ\ \|\ v1.18.13\ \|\ 490\ \|\ 546\ \|\ \[enable\ alt_bn128\ syscall\]\(https://github.com/solana-labs/solana/issues/28909\)\ \|\ @Lichtso\ \|\ \|n+\|\ EJJewYSddEEtSZHiqugnvhQHiWyZKjkFDQASd7oKSagn\ \|\ v1.18.13\ \|\ 659\ \|\ 716\ \|\ \[Enable\ altbn128\ compression\]\(https://github.com/solana-labs/solana/issues/33398\)\ \|\ @samkim-crypto\ \|\ \|n+\|\ FL9RsQA6TVUoh5xJQ9d936RHSebA1NLQqe3Zv9sXZRpr\ \|\ v1.18.13\ \|\ 663\ \|\ \|\ \[Enable\ Poseidon\ hash\ syscall\]\(https://github.com/solana-labs/solana/issues/33073\)\ \|\ @samkim-crypto\ \|\ \|n\ n\ ###\ Pending\ Devnet\ Activationn\ \|\ Key\ \|\ Version\ \|\ Testnet\ \|\ Devnet\ \|\ Description\ \|\ Owner\ \|\ Comms\ Required\ \|n\ \|-----\|---------\|---------\|--------\|-------------\|-------\|\ --------------\ \|n-\|\ EJJewYSddEEtSZHiqugnvhQHiWyZKjkFDQASd7oKSagn\ \|\ v1.18.13\ \|\ \|\ \|\ \[Enable\ altbn128\ compression\]\(https://github.com/solana-labs/solana/issues/33398\)\ \|\ @samkim-crypto\ \|\ \|n\ n\ ###\ Pending\ Testnet\ Activationn\ \|\ Key\ \|\ Version\ \|\ Testnet\ \|\ Devnet\ \|\ Description\ \|\ Owner\ \|\ Comms\ Required\ \|n\ \|-----\|---------\|---------\|--------\|-------------\|-------\|\ --------------\ \|n-\|\ FL9RsQA6TVUoh5xJQ9d936RHSebA1NLQqe3Zv9sXZRpr\ \|\ v1.18.13\ \|\ \|\ \|\ \[Enable\ Poseidon\ hash\ syscall\]\(https://github.com/solana-labs/solana/issues/33073\)\ \|\ @samkim-crypto\ \|\ \|n\ \|\ 3NKRSwpySNwD3TvP5pHnRmkAQRsdkXWRr1WaQh8p4PWX\ \|\ v1.18.13\ \|\ \|\ 502\ \|\ \[reject\ callx\ r10\ bpf\ instructions\]\(https://github.com/solana-labs/solana/issues/24310\)\ \|\ @jackcmay\ \|\ \|n\ \|\ 8199Q2gMD2kwgfopK5qqVWuDbegLgpuFUFHCcUJQDN8b\ \|\ v1.18.13\ \|\ \|\ 502\ \|\ \[error\ on\ syscall\ /\ bpf\ function\ hash\ collisions\]\(https://github.com/solana-labs/solana/issues/24261\)\ \|\ @jackcmay\ \|\ \|n\ \|\ HooKD5NC9QNxk25QuzCssB8ecrEzGt6eXEPBUxWp1LaR\ \|\ v1.18.13\ \|\ \|\ \|\ \[last\ restart\ slot\ sysvar/syscall\]\(https://github.com/solana-labs/solana/issues/32177\)\ \|\ @mvines\ \|\ \|n@@\ -74\,9\ +73\,9\ @@\ The\ version\ floor\ is\ the\ current\ minimum\ supported\ software\ version\ for\ a\ clusten\ \|\ decoMktMcnmiq6t3u7g5BfgcQu91nKZr6RvMYf9z1Jb\ \|\ v1.18.0\ \|\ \|\ \|\ \[Allow\ commission\ decreases\ at\ any\ time\]\(https://github.com/solana-labs/solana/issues/33994\)\ \|\ @joncinque\ \|\ \|n\ \|\ FuS3FPfJDKSNot99ECLXtp3rueq36hMNStJkPJwWodLh\ \|\ v2.0.0\ \|\ \|\ \|\ \[error\ on\ invalid\ curve/op\ id\]\(https://github.com/anza-xyz/agave/issues/1132\)\ \|\ @samkim-crypto\ \|\ \|n\ \|\ BtVN7YjDzNE6Dk7kTT7YTDgMNUZTNgiSJgsdzAeTg2jF\ \ \|\ v2.0.0\ \|\ \|\ \|\ \[Removing\ unwanted\ rounding\ in\ fee\ calculation\ #34982\]\(https://github.com/solana-labs/solana/issues/34982\)\ \|\ @tao-stones\ \|\ \|n-\|\ 3opE3EzAKnUftUDURkzMgwpNgimBAypW1mNDYH4x4Zg7\ \|\ v2.0.0\ \|\ \|\ \|\ \[Reward\ full\ priority\ fee\ to\ validators\]\(https://github.com/solana-labs/solana/issues/34731\)\ \|\ @tao-stones\ \|\ Requires\ community\ vote\ \|n+\|\ 3opE3EzAKnUftUDURkzMgwpNgimBAypW1mNDYH4x4Zg7\ \|\ v2.0.0\ \|\ \|\ \|\ \[Reward\ full\ priority\ fee\ to\ validators\]\(https://github.com/solana-labs/solana/issues/34731\)\ \|\ @tao-stones\ \|\ Passed\ community\ vote\ \|n\ \|\ CGB2jM8pwZkeeiXQ66kBMyBR6Np61mggL7XUsmLjVcrw\ \|\ v1.18.0\ \|\ \|\ \|\ \[skip\ rent\ rewrites\]\(https://github.com/solana-labs/solana/issues/26599\)\ \|\ @jeffwashington\ \|\ \|n-\|\ 2ry7ygxiYURULZCrypHhveanvP5tzZ4toRwVp89oCNSj\ \|\ v2.0.0\ \|\ \ \ \ \ \|\ \ \ \ \ \|\ \[Validator\ applies\ cost\ tracker\ to\ blocks\ during\ replay\]\(https://github.com/solana-labs/solana/issues/29595\)\ \|\ \ \|\ \|n+\|\ 2ry7ygxiYURULZCrypHhveanvP5tzZ4toRwVp89oCNSj\ \|\ v2.0.0\ \|\ \ \ \ \ \|\ \ \ \ \ \|\ \[Validator\ applies\ cost\ tracker\ to\ blocks\ during\ replay\]\(https://github.com/solana-labs/solana/issues/29595\)\ \|\ @tao-stones\ \|\ \|n\ \|\ zkhiy5oLowR7HY4zogXjCjeMXyruLqBwSWH21qcFtnv\ \|\ v2.0.0\ \|\ \ \ \ \ \|\ \ \ \ \ \|\ \[Enable\ ZK\ ElGamal\ Proof\ program\]\(https://github.com/anza-xyz/agave/issues/1966\)\ \|\ @samkim-crypto\ \|\ \|n\ n\ ###\ Features\ are\ BLOCKED